Manufacturing method and manufacturing device for film/catalyst assembly

1. A method of manufacturing a membrane-catalyst assembly including an electrolyte membrane and a catalyst layer bonded to said electrolyte membrane, the method comprising:
a liquid application step of applying, in the atmosphere before bonding, a liquid to only a first surface of said electrolyte membrane wherein a second opposite surface of said electrolyte membrane is attached to a support layer; and
a bonding step of thermocompression bonding, to said catalyst layer, the first surface of said electrolyte membrane to which said liquid was applied.
